Fortnite has well over a thousand skins at this point. So needless to say, there is something for everyone here. Everything from your favorite Marvel hero, to your favorite type of athlete, to a banana man with half of his grisly banana-man skeleton exposed. There is a ton of variety here. But skins aren't just for aesthetics; some people value a different element of these skins altogether. The high-effort players are known for valuing the more slender models that obscure less of the screen, skins with more uniform color pallets to help them blend in better in certain environments, and skins that have been embraced by high-profile players who often value the previous aspects as well.
